Inspect Water Usage
If you spot unexpected adjustments, despite your usage being the exact same, it suggests that you have leaks in your plumbing system. An unexpected spike in your costs shows a fast-moving leak.
A constant increase every month, even with the exact same routines, reveals you have a slow-moving leakage that's also slowly intensifying. Call a plumber to thoroughly check your building, especially if you feel a warm area on your floor with piping beneath.

Asses Exterior Lines
Don't forget to examine your outside water lines too. Examination spigots by affixing a garden tube. Must water seep out of the link, you have a loose rubber gasket. Change this as well as ensure all links are tight. If you have actually got a sprinkler system, it will certainly help get it skillfully analyzed and also maintained each year. Signs You Have a Hidden Plumbing Leak
Damaged floors, walls, or ceilings
Water-damaged floors, walls, and ceilings are often warped, sagging, drooping, or covered in stains. You might also notice that the paint is chipping off of your walls due to water coming into contact with and separating the paint from the wall surface.
Extra-green patches of grass
Because pipes are often underground, it is not uncommon for a leak to affect your lawn. If you find that a certain area of your grass is growing faster than other areas of your lawn, there might just be an underground leak.
Higher-than-usual water bills
If your water bill is much too high each month, and it doesn’t seem to match up with your actual water usage, something is definitely up with your system.
Continuously running meter
Your water meter should not be running all of the time. If you turn off all running water in your home and your water meter still shows that water is running, there is a leak somewhere in your system.
